Hotel · Westtown
Modern, steampunk-inspired studios & suites in a former brewery offering free Wi-Fi & breakfast. Set in the former Milwaukee Pabst brewery, this upscale boutique hotel is a 4-minute drive from The Pabst Theater and a 10-minute walk from the Milwaukee Public Museum. Steampunk and Victorian-style studios have Wi-Fi and full kitchens, plus flat-screens, exposed-brick walls and sleek furniture. Suites add separate living rooms with industrial decor, and private bedrooms that sleep up to 6; some have balconies and downtown views. There's a modern brewery and restaurant, plus a fitness room and business center. Additional perks include breakfast, on-site parking and a coin-operated laundry.
